2. Ask the salesperson for the floor plan and look at the orientation of the window, whether it is the main room or not. See if there is a higher building in front of the floor you want, and how far it is, so you can save light.
3. Ask them about the supporting facilities of the real estate, such as schools, shopping centers, stations and so on.
